What Affects Residential & Commercial Roofing Costs in Wickes?
Understanding pricing factors helps you budget accurately and avoid surprises
labor costs
Labor in rural Wickes runs lower than urban AR areas due to cost of living, but skilled roofers command premiums post-storm. Crews often travel from Mena or nearby, adding to time and cost for larger jobs.
market dynamics
High demand after hail or wind events tightens supply of available contractors. Fewer local specialists mean quicker quotes go to established clients during peaks.
seasonal trends
Spring and fall storm seasons spike prices and wait times. Winter offers potential deals but limits material installs.
🧱 Key Pricing Components
- ✓ Roof size and pitch - Steeper or larger roofs take more time and safety gear.
- ✓ Material choice - Asphalt shingles are common and affordable; metal or tile cost more upfront but last longer.
- ✓ Old roof removal - Tearing off layers adds labor and dump fees.
- ✓ Extras like flashing, vents, underlayment - Essential for durability.
- ✓ Access issues - Trees, height, or commercial setups increase complexity.

Pricing Red Flags
Warning Sign
Bids way below others - Often skimps on quality materials or licensed labor.
Warning Sign
No written estimate or vague 'around $X' quotes.
Warning Sign
Hidden fees popping up for disposal, permits, or travel.
Warning Sign
Pressure to sign now with 'limited time' deals.
Warning Sign
Unlicensed crews or no proof of insurance.

💬 What drives roofing costs most in Wickes?
Roof size, pitch, and material type top the list.
Damage extent and removal needs also factor heavily in stormy Polk County.
💬 How does material choice affect price?
Basic asphalt shingles keep costs down for standard jobs.
Premium options like metal or architectural shingles raise totals but boost longevity and energy savings.
💬 What's typically included in a roofing quote?
Labor, materials, removal, underlayment, flashing, and cleanup.
Permits and disposal are often extra – confirm upfront.
💬 Repair vs. full replacement: when to choose?
Minor leaks? Repair saves money.
Over 15-year-old roofs or widespread damage? Replacement prevents future headaches.
💬 Do commercial roofs cost more than residential?
Yes, due to size, access challenges, and specialized materials.
Flat roofs or high-traffic needs add complexity.
